2009 BMW 320 vs. 2012 Peugeot 3008

To start off, 2012 Peugeot 3008 is newer by 3 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2009 BMW 320.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2009 BMW 320 would be higher. At 1,995 cc (4 cylinders), 2009 BMW 320 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2009 BMW 320 (148 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 30 more horse power than 2012 Peugeot 3008. (118 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2009 BMW 320 should accelerate faster than 2012 Peugeot 3008.

Because 2012 Peugeot 3008 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2009 BMW 320.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2012 Peugeot 3008 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2009 BMW 320 (330 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 170 more torque (in Nm) than 2012 Peugeot 3008. (160 Nm @ 4250 RPM). This means 2009 BMW 320 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2012 Peugeot 3008.
